EDITORS COMMENTS
This evocative image captures a pivotal moment in the history of warfare during the September of 1917, on the Western Front in Belgium. In Costhoek Wood, a British soldier stands defiantly in front of a Mark I tank, halting its relentless advance. The First World War had seen the introduction of this revolutionary military technology, and the tank's armored shell and tracks allowed it to traverse the muddy battlefields, bypassing the trench warfare that had stalemated the conflict. The soldier's determined stance, with one hand on the tank's hatch and the other raised in a signal, underscores the human element in this technological marvel. The wooded backdrop of Costhoek Wood adds a sense of tranquility, contrasting the chaos and destruction that was the reality of trench warfare. The Mark I tank, also known as "Mother," was the first successful mass-produced tank design, with over 1,200 produced during the war. Its debut in the Battle of the Somme in 1916 marked a turning point in the war, and its use in the Third Battle of Ypres, where this photograph was taken, further solidified its place in military history. This photograph, taken in 1917, is a testament to the ingenuity and resilience of the human spirit in the face of adversity. It serves as a reminder of the significant role that technological advancements played in the outcome of the First World War and the profound impact they continue to have on modern warfare.
